Princeton, N.J. - After posting two NCAA Division II provisional qualifying times last weekend, the Adelphi University track and field program added another pair this past Friday and Saturday at the Larry Ellis Invite hosted by Princeton University.
Angela Mongitore, who represented the Panthers at the Indoor Championships this past March, posted a seventh place time of 55.29 during the 400 meter to notch one of the provisional times. Her clocking also places her third in the NE-10 and currently has the senior 20th on the NCAA list.
Luke Pascale put forth the other provisional time during the 400 meter hurdles with a time of 53.47 for 10th place. His time ranks him second in the NE-10 as well as 25th in the NCAA. The junior also tied his season best in the 110 meter hurdles with a 15.00 clocking for 16th place and match his second place ranking in the conference.
Also placing within the top 10 of the NE-10 performance list were
Matthew Moody and
Michael Grady. Moody claimed 44th overall at the event during the 3,000 meter steeplechase with a 9:50.28 time to rank seventh in the NE-10. Meanwhile,
Michael Grady moved up to fourth in the league in the 1,500 meter after clocking in at 3:53.94 for 50th.
Next on the schedule for the Brown and Gold is the Penn Relays next weekend starting on Thursday.
